DECRIPTION:
RoadChem 201®
is a cationic emulsifier for the manufacture of asphalt emulsions for microsurfacing
where very rapid break is required due to cooler weather or un-reactive systems.
RoadChem 201® may be used with a range of different polymer modification
including Neoprene, SBR, EVA, EMA and SBS.

APPLICATION:
It is good practice to acidify the water before addition of RoadChem 201®.
RoadChem 201® should be kept at 30C or higher prior to use for pumping.
It should not be stored at above 60C.
TYPICAL FORMULATION:
All formulations should be tested in the laboratory before use.
Microsurfacing
Asphalt: 62-63%
Soap (Based on total emulsion by weight)
RoadChem 201®: 1.2-1.5%
Concentrated HCl (pure): To pH1.2-2.3
Latex: 3-4% (of 60% solids)
Water: To 100%
NOTES:
Note that RoadChem 201® should be added to warm water that has already
had the acid added to it. The emulsifier buffers the solution so mix for at
least 20 minutes before testing pH.
Note also that slurry and
microsurfacing emulsions must be designed relatively to the mixture. That is
a full ISSA mixture design must be done to verify performance.
Notes:
1. RoadChem 201® may be blended with RoadChem 300®, RoadChem
200® or RoadChem 301® to improve adhesion and extend mixing
times of RoadChem 201® microsurfacing emulsions.
2. RoadChem 201® may be used with a wide range of retarders including
aluminum sulfate, ammonium chloride, JP4, borax, and may be used in the prewet
water in a neutralized solution of 5% as a retarder.
3. RoadChem 201® has a high viscosity at low temperatures, store
at 30-50C.
4. RoadChem 201® neutralizes easily, and the ratio of HCI: RoadChem
201® to achieve required pH is about 0.3.
5. Prolonged exposure of RoadChem 201® to moisture or carbon dioxide
will reduce its activity. As far as possible use only full drums.
6. Latex should be co-milled into the emulsion for the best dispersion, emulsion
stability and control of the final properties of the microsurfacing. Latex may
be post added or added into the soap if no co-milling is not available.
7. In properly formulated system RoadChem 201® can allow application
of microsurfacing at ambient temperatures of 6C (and rising).
8. RoadChem 201® may be used as an accelerating additive for slurry
emulsions or microsurfacing systems based on other RoadChem emulsifiers. It
is added in as a part of the emulsifier system.
